+As of Tahoe v1.3.1, filenames containing non-ascii characters are
+supported on the commande line if your terminal is correctly configured
+for UTF-8 support. This is usually the case on moderns GNU/Linux
+distributions.
+
+If your terminal doesn't support UTF-8, you will still be able to list
+directories but non-ascii characters will be replaced by a question mark
+(?) on display.
+
+Reading from and writing to files whose name contain non-ascii
+characters is also supported when your system correctly understand them.
+Under Unix, this is usually handled by locale settings. If Tahoe cannot
+correctly decode a filename, it will raise an error. In such case,
+you'll need to correct the name of your file, possibly with help from
+tools such as convmv.

@@ -0,0 +1,48 @@
+"""
+Functions used to convert inputs from whatever encoding used in the system to
+unicode and back.
+
+TODO:
+  * Accept two cli arguments --argv-encoding and --filesystem-encoding
+"""
+
+import sys
+from allmydata.util.assertutil import precondition
+from twisted.python import usage
+
+def fs_to_unicode(s):
+    """
+    Decode a filename (or a directory name) to unicode using the same encoding
+    as the filesystem.
+    """
+    # Filename encoding detection is a little bit better thanks to
+    # getfilesystemencoding() in the sys module. However, filenames can be
+    # encoded using another encoding than the one used on the filesystem.
+
+    precondition(isinstance(s, str), s)
+    encoding = sys.getfilesystemencoding()
+    try:
+        return unicode(s, encoding)
+    except UnicodeDecodeError:
+        raise usage.UsageError("Filename '%s' cannot be decoded using the current encoding of your filesystem (%s). Please rename this file." % (s, encoding))
+
+def unicode_to_fs(s):
+    """
+    Encode an unicode object used in file or directoy name.
+    """
+
+    precondition(isinstance(s, unicode), s)
+    encoding = sys.getfilesystemencoding()
+    try:
+        return s.encode(encoding)
+    except UnicodeEncodeError:
+        raise usage.UsageError("Filename '%s' cannot be encoded using the current encoding of your filesystem (%s). Please configure your locale correctly or rename this file." % (s, encoding))
+
+def unicode_to_url(s):
+    """
+    Encode an unicode object used in an URL.
+    """
+    # According to RFC 2718, non-ascii characters in url's must be UTF-8 encoded.
+
+    precondition(isinstance(s, unicode), s)
+    return s.encode('utf-8')
